New Grant Helps ÌÇÐÄVlogÆÆ½â°æ Museum Preserve Fashion And Textile History

The ÌÇÐÄVlogÆÆ½â°æ Museum currently houses extraordinary collections of historic dress, fashion, textiles and decorative arts. More than 29,000 objects from many of the world’s great artists and designers, known and unknown, from across time and continents can be found at the museum. A new grant will help protect the longevity of these artifacts for generations to come.
